Title:
  eog crashed with SIGSEGV in geis_bag_append()

Status in “eog” package in Ubuntu:
  New

Bug description:
  EOG crashed when trying to open a PNG image of a screenshot taken a
  few minutes earlier. Running Unity 5.4 RC1.

  Steps to reproduce:
  1. Take a screenshot using PrtSc key
  2. Navigate to the Pictures folder with Nautilus
  3. Double-click on the image to open it in EOG

  Actual behaviour
  EOG crashes

  Expected behaviour
  EOG opens the image
